Application no. 11602/14 T.R . against Hungary lodged on 31 January 2014
SUBJECT MATTER OF THE CASE
The application concerns the termination, by the force of law and without compensation, of long-term usufruct contrac ts on arable lands, as of 1 May 2014.
QUESTION tO THE PARTIES
Has there been an interference with the applicant ’ s peaceful enjoyment of possessions, within the meaning of Article 1 of Protocol No. 1 to the Convention? If so, has the applicant been deprived of its possessions in the public interest and in accordance with the conditions provided for by law, within the meaning of Article 1 of Protocol No. 1? Did such deprivation or other interference impose an excessive individual burden on the applicant (see Immobiliare Saffi v. Italy, [GC], no. 22774/93, § 59, ECHR 1999-V)?
